Yemaly is a native Venezuelan growing up with two brothers and two sisters, in both urban and farming areas. Academically educated in Maracaibo and immigrating to the US in 1992 she received her Certificate of Naturalization in March of 2017. Yemaly lives in Hillsboro with her husband and has three children ages 32, 30 and 12.

Working for Virginia Garcia Memorial Health Clinic as a medical Team Coordinator, Yemaly continued special programs advocating for individuals and families with varying needs. In 2013, she graduated as a Health Promoter from Providence Medicals Outreach Promotores program.

Yemaly joined Pacific’s Interprofessional Diabetes Clinic (IDC) in 2013 and continues there today. As Patient Care Coordinator, she not only assists the patient by facilitating coordination of care, but also facilitates communication between the patient, healthcare providers, and community services by bridging language and cultural gaps, and addressing challenges specific to the patient’s needs. She is committed to provide patients with the tools for a healthier lifestyle and to improve Latino communities.

She is a Master Trainer certified by Stanford Universities evidence-based Chronic Disease Self-Management Program – Tomando Control de su Salud, and Manejo de Su Diabetes (Known also as Living Well with Chronic Conditions). Six months after the workshop, participants had significant improvements in depression, symptoms of hypoglycemia, communication with physicians, healthy eating, and reading food labels. Classes are highly participative, where mutual support and success build the participants’ confidence in their ability to manage their health and maintain active and fulfilling lives.

Additionally, Yemaly was an advocate for the Covid vaccination program, working as a Supervisor for OHA’s Safe and Strong project for two years. The program provided awareness on the importance of prevention of the disease.

She finished her study in May of 2023 to become Birth Doula (With CEA Doula International, LLC) and is registered with OHA as both a Doula and Community Health Worker.
